Eligible:

Admissions to the Doctor of Philosophy degree, abbreviated as PhD, are sought from all over Pakistan. Eligible foreign students are admitted with a valid HEC visa and NOC. Admission to the PhD program is granted on a competitive basis. The minimum duration of completion of the PhD program is three years while the maximum duration will be seven years.

To be eligible for admission to Ph.D., a candidate must possess an MS/MPhil degree or its equivalent in the relevant subject from a recognized university with a minimum CGPA of 3.00 (semester system) or first Division (annual system).
Before admission a PhD student must qualify with a minimum score of 60% in the NTS GAT Subject Test or score the International GRE Subject Test with a 60% percentile (except for foreign students).
A faculty member of a college or university or a member of the research staff of a research institution who holds an MA/MSc degree but has shown undoubted promise for research may also be considered for admission to the Ph.D. Is. However, the candidate must complete 24 credit hours of coursework for the MPhil/MS level as a prerequisite for admission to the PhD program.
All students entering the University’s PhD program are required to complete 18 credit hours of coursework. Course work will be based on a minimum of 12-credit hours of classroom teaching (regular courses) and a maximum of 6 credit hours of seminars.
For a PhD student who does not hold an MPhil or equivalent degree, the course work requirement will be 42 (24+18) credit hours. Coursework will be based on a minimum of 36-credit hours of classroom teaching (regular courses) and a maximum of 6-credit hours of seminars.

How to Apply for QAU Admission:

(a) A candidate seeking admission to the PhD program shall apply in the prescribed form at the time of advertisement.

(b) Students applying for admission are required to submit a copy of the abstract/research work. Admission is subject to the availability of a supervisor in the field of research and the requirements of HEC.

(c) The application shall be submitted to the Chairperson of the Department/School/Institute/Centre where the student wishes to study.

(d) All applications received in the Department shall be considered by the Departmental Admission Committee constituted by the Vice-Chancellor from time to time.

(e) The Admissions Committee shall, if satisfied, recommend to the Board of Advanced Studies and Research those candidates who are found eligible and suitable for admission to the Ph.D. programme.

(f) Admission shall be approved by the Board of Advanced Studies and Research.

(g) The University shall issue a notification of registration/admission letter to each candidate admitted for admission to the PhD programme.

(h) Every student so selected shall register and pay dues within 30 days from the date of issue of notification of registration/admission letter.

(i) In case of in-service students, no objection certificate from the employer must be attached with the admission form and routed through proper channel or they can submit it by the end of the first semester, failing which In this case, their admission will be cancelled. .

(j) Shortlisted candidates will be called for interview/presentation of research proposals.

(k) A student may pursue more than one PhD but not simultaneously in different universities.

(l) At the time of admission to this University every student shall give an affidavit that he is not pursuing a degree program in any other institution.

(m) A student cannot be awarded two PhDs on the same research material/document.

(n) A student cannot pursue a PhD after obtaining a migration certificate from QAU unless he transfers again to that University.
